Tender Description

The Royal Borough of Kensington and Chelsea (the ‘“Contracting Authority”’) seeks expressions of interest from suitability qualified and experienced economic operators to enter into a four framework agreement along with other economic operators to provide architectural design services on a range on developments and schemes for a range of public buildings across Kensington and Chelsea. The Contracting Authority is now seeking, though a competitive procedure with negotiation, to identify in the region of 6 — 8 economic operators who will design such public buildings and provide associated professional consultant services either directly or through third parties. The associated professional services may include, but not be limited to key services: Lead Consultant (design team), Architect (including urban design master planning and regeneration), Principal Designer. Operators would be expected to provide these services across the range of public buildings required, and therefore have significant experiences of: master planning, urban design, and architecture for regeneration, mixed use, housing, specialist extra care housing for older residents, civic, municipal, education, social care and associated health facilities. Operators would be expected to provide on occasion as required by the project/ scheme, either from in-house or from a nominated supply chain, the following additional services: Mechanical, Electrical and Public Health engineering; Structural engineering; Planning Agent/ Town planning advice; Landscape design. On occasion there may be need on a project by project basis to provide a more extensive range of services, either in-house or sub-consultancies, to provide an integrated design service. The Contracting Authority would want to establish as part of Architect Practice details through negotiation stage and at appointment, the range of services that could be achieved: including Acoustics, Daylighting, Archaeology and Conservation/ Heritage, Transport, Ecology/ Sustainability, Accessibility, Interior Design, ICT and Furniture and Equipment, Surveys/ Investigations. The Contracting Authority intends to use a design competition as part of the selection process. The Contracting Authority expects over the 4 years that the Framework is anticipated to run to undertake numerous high profile developments of public buildings within Royal Borough of Kensington and Chelsea. The objective of the procurement is to establish a framework of consultants from which the Contracting Authority may call off services over the next 4 years. The economic operators will all be architectural practices since it is the key discipline but there will be a range of other associated construction professional services within the scope which would be commissioned as required and delivered either in-house by the economic operator or by way of sub-consultancy. The procurement will be carried out using a competitive procedure with negotiation. The PQQ stage will reduce the number of operators to around 12 to 15 with an Initial Tender stage to follow. This will be followed by a negotiation stage and then a Final Tender submission including a design contest. The economic operators that are judged to have submitted the best designs will be invited to enter a framework agreement with the Contracting Authority.
